| Aspect | Cpg Packaging Designer | Packaging Engineer |
|---|
| Credentials | Design degrees, certifications in graphic or industrial design | Engineering degrees, certifications in packaging or mechanical engineering |
| Work Environment | Design studios, marketing departments, collaborative with product teams | Manufacturing facilities, R&D labs, technical project settings |
| Industry Usage | Primarily in consumer packaged goods (CPG) companies, branding focus | Across manufacturing sectors, focus on product safety and functionality |
While both roles involve packaging, Cpg Packaging Designers focus on visual appeal and branding within consumer goods, whereas Packaging Engineers emphasize technical functionality and safety. Understanding these differences helps companies find the right expertise for their packaging needs.
